Commercial Description:
Editor's note: Yes, the bottle calls it a hefeweizen. The beer, however, is brewed with a (fairly hefty) portion of lemongrass, which contributes a significant aroma and flavor. Thus we have deemed it a Spice/herb/vegetable and not a German Hefeweizen, which should be free from adjuncts (other than hops).
